Ways to save in Billings
- Size for essential circuits only — it can cut the total by a third.
- Install in fall when generator demand and lead times drop.
- Collect three written bids on an identical scope — spreads of 20–40% are normal.
- Book in the off-season and stay flexible on the start date to save 5–15%.
- Bundle nearby work into one mobilization so you only pay setup and travel once.
- Ask what the contractor would change to cut 10% without hurting durability.
